@@ -1,3 +1,13 @@+-- | 'OneWayCoercible' morally belongs to GHC as erased,+-- compiler-checked evidence of representational "castability"+-- (i.e. conversion in one direction only), just like 'Coercible` is+-- evidence of representational equality (i.e. "castability" in both+-- directions).  But such a feature is missing in GHC and Bluefin+-- simulates it with an ordinary class.  To obtain zero-cost+-- conversions it must trust the evidence without evaluating its+-- dictionary, introducing potential unsafety when 'OneWayCoercible'+-- instances are not valid.+ {-# OPTIONS_HADDOCK not-home #-}  module Bluefin.Internal.OneWayCoercible@@ -45,6 +55,9 @@  oneWayCoerce :: forall a b.
